MVP Vs MVC: Deciphering The Blueprint For Successful Digital Platforms In 2024
In the rapidly evolving landscape of the US digital economy, entrepreneurs and developers are constantly seeking the most efficient ways to launch high-traffic platforms and monetizable content hubs. However, a common point of confusion often arises when discussing the foundational elements of building a new site or application. The debate of mvp vs mvc is not just a technical discussion; it represents two entirely different layers of the development process. One side focuses on the business strategy of getting a product to market, while the other focuses on the internal architecture that keeps the platform running smoothly. Understanding the nuances of mvp vs mvc is essential for anyone looking to scale a digital presence, optimize user experience, and ensure long-term stability in competitive niches. Whether you are building a new subscription-based service or a custom content delivery network, knowing where these two concepts intersect can save you thousands of dollars in development costs. The Core Distinction: Why Entrepreneurs and Developers Often Confuse MVP vs MVCThe primary reason the mvp vs mvc comparison generates so much search interest is the overlap in terminology. In the world of tech and digital entrepreneurship, both terms are acronyms that serve as foundational pillars. However, they operate at different stages of the project lifecycle. An MVP, or Minimum Viable Product, is a development technique in which a new product is introduced in the market with basic features, but enough to get the attention of consumers. The final product is released only after getting sufficient feedback from the product's initial users. On the other hand, MVC, or Model-View-Controller, is a software design pattern typically used to develop user interfaces that divide the related program logic into three interconnected elements. This is done to separate internal representations of information from the ways information is presented to and accepted from the user.
Decoding the Minimum Viable Product: Why Your Business Strategy Starts HereWhen exploring the mvp vs mvc dynamic, it is vital to understand that the MVP is the entrepreneur's greatest tool for risk mitigation. In the US market, where user attention is fleeting and competition is fierce, launching a fully featured platform without testing the waters can be a fatal mistake. The goal of an MVP is to provide immediate value, quickly, while minimizing development costs. For those operating in sensitive or specialized niches, an MVP allows you to test monetization strategies, user engagement levels, and content delivery speeds without over-committing resources. Key Benefits of the MVP Approach:Faster Time to Market: You can launch your platform in weeks rather than months. User-Centric Evolution: You collect real-world data from your target audience to decide which features to build next. Budget Efficiency: You avoid spending your entire budget on features that users might not even want. Early Monetization: By focusing on the core value proposition, you can begin generating revenue almost immediately. In the context of mvp vs mvc, the MVP represents the external shell and the value proposition offered to the end-user. It is the version of your site that validates your business model. Exploring the Model-View-Controller: The Architectural Backbone of Modern AppsWhile the MVP focuses on the market, the MVC focuses on the machine. If you are researching mvp vs mvc, you likely want to know how to ensure your site doesn't crash as it scales. This is where the Model-View-Controller pattern becomes indispensable. MVC is a structural pattern that separates an application into three main components: The Model: This manages the data and the logic of the application. It handles things like user profiles, subscription statuses, and content databases. The View: This is the user interface (UI). It is what the visitor sees on their mobile device or desktop. The Controller: This acts as the bridge. It takes user input (like a click or a search), talks to the Model, and tells the View what to display. By using an MVC architecture, developers can work on the UI without breaking the underlying database logic. This "separation of concerns" is why mvc remains a gold standard for building robust, professional digital platforms. Which One Do You Need First? The Critical Timeline of DevelopmentA common question in the mvp vs mvc debate is: "Which one should I focus on first?" The answer is that they should happen simultaneously, but they require different mindsets. When you are in the planning phase, your focus should be on the MVP. You need to identify the single most important feature your users need. Is it a secure payment gateway? Is it high-definition video streaming? Once you have identified that, you then use the MVC framework to build that feature.
Build a modular codebase with MVC and MVP programming patterns - Unity ...
The View: This is the user interface (UI). It is what the visitor sees on their mobile device or desktop. The Controller: This acts as the bridge. It takes user input (like a click or a search), talks to the Model, and tells the View what to display. By using an MVC architecture, developers can work on the UI without breaking the underlying database logic. This "separation of concerns" is why mvc remains a gold standard for building robust, professional digital platforms. Which One Do You Need First? The Critical Timeline of DevelopmentA common question in the mvp vs mvc debate is: "Which one should I focus on first?" The answer is that they should happen simultaneously, but they require different mindsets. When you are in the planning phase, your focus should be on the MVP. You need to identify the single most important feature your users need. Is it a secure payment gateway? Is it high-definition video streaming? Once you have identified that, you then use the MVC framework to build that feature. Choosing an MVC pattern to build your MVP ensures that as your platform grows from 100 users to 100,000 users, your code doesn't become a "spaghetti" mess. Many successful US startups have failed because they built a great MVP but didn't use a structured pattern like MVC, leading to a complete system collapse when they tried to scale. How the MVP vs MVC Relationship Impacts Your Long-Term ScalabilityIn the competitive world of digital content and creator platforms, scalability is the difference between a side hustle and a multimillion-dollar business. This is where the synergy of mvp vs mvc truly shines. If you build your MVP using a Model-View-Controller approach, you gain the ability to "swap out" parts of your site as you grow. For example, if you decide to change your billing provider (the Model), you can do so without having to redesign the entire layout of your site (the View). Scalability Advantages:Independent Updates: You can refresh the look of your platform to stay on-trend without touching the secure backend. Easier Debugging: When something goes wrong, you know exactly where to look. Is the data not saving? Check the Model. Is the button not showing up? Check the View. Team Collaboration: One developer can work on the monetization logic while a designer works on the mobile layout, preventing bottlenecks. When comparing mvp vs mvc, remember that the MVP gets you into the game, but the MVC architecture allows you to stay in the game and win. Common Questions: Is One Better for Subscription-Based Creator Platforms?Many users searching for mvp vs mvc are specifically looking to build platforms within the creator economy. In this space, where privacy, security, and user experience are paramount, both concepts are equally important but serve different masters. For a creator platform, your MVP might be a simple site where fans can pay for a monthly subscription to access a private feed. This tests if your content has a paying audience. However, because these platforms handle sensitive user data and financial transactions, using an MVC architecture is almost mandatory. It ensures that the Model (containing sensitive user data) is strictly separated from the View (the public-facing site), which is a basic requirement for data security and PCI compliance in the United States. Maximizing ROI: Why Understanding the Difference Saves Thousands in Development CostsThe most significant takeaway from the mvp vs mvc discussion is the impact on your bottom line. Misunderstanding these terms often leads to two expensive mistakes: Over-engineering: Building a complex MVC masterpiece for a product that no one wants to buy. Under-engineering: Building a popular MVP that breaks instantly because it has no structural integrity (no MVC). By balancing the two, you can achieve a lean development cycle. You focus your MVC efforts only on the components necessary for the MVP. This "lean" approach is what the most successful tech companies in Silicon Valley and across the US use to dominate their respective niches. Beyond the Standard Debate: The Future of Platform DevelopmentAs we move further into 2024, the mvp vs mvc conversation is evolving. New frameworks and methodologies are emerging, but the core principles remain the same. The rise of no-code tools has allowed many to launch an MVP without ever knowing what MVC is. However, for those aiming for a professional, high-performance platform, the underlying structure will always matter. If you are looking to build a brand that lasts, you cannot ignore the technical side. Even if you aren't the one writing the code, being able to speak the language of mvp vs mvc allows you to communicate effectively with developers, set realistic timelines, and understand the technical debt you might be accruing.
Choosing an MVC pattern to build your MVP ensures that as your platform grows from 100 users to 100,000 users, your code doesn't become a "spaghetti" mess. Many successful US startups have failed because they built a great MVP but didn't use a structured pattern like MVC, leading to a complete system collapse when they tried to scale. How the MVP vs MVC Relationship Impacts Your Long-Term ScalabilityIn the competitive world of digital content and creator platforms, scalability is the difference between a side hustle and a multimillion-dollar business. This is where the synergy of mvp vs mvc truly shines. If you build your MVP using a Model-View-Controller approach, you gain the ability to "swap out" parts of your site as you grow. For example, if you decide to change your billing provider (the Model), you can do so without having to redesign the entire layout of your site (the View). Scalability Advantages:Independent Updates: You can refresh the look of your platform to stay on-trend without touching the secure backend. Easier Debugging: When something goes wrong, you know exactly where to look. Is the data not saving? Check the Model. Is the button not showing up? Check the View. Team Collaboration: One developer can work on the monetization logic while a designer works on the mobile layout, preventing bottlenecks. When comparing mvp vs mvc, remember that the MVP gets you into the game, but the MVC architecture allows you to stay in the game and win. Common Questions: Is One Better for Subscription-Based Creator Platforms?Many users searching for mvp vs mvc are specifically looking to build platforms within the creator economy. In this space, where privacy, security, and user experience are paramount, both concepts are equally important but serve different masters. For a creator platform, your MVP might be a simple site where fans can pay for a monthly subscription to access a private feed. This tests if your content has a paying audience. However, because these platforms handle sensitive user data and financial transactions, using an MVC architecture is almost mandatory. It ensures that the Model (containing sensitive user data) is strictly separated from the View (the public-facing site), which is a basic requirement for data security and PCI compliance in the United States. Maximizing ROI: Why Understanding the Difference Saves Thousands in Development CostsThe most significant takeaway from the mvp vs mvc discussion is the impact on your bottom line. Misunderstanding these terms often leads to two expensive mistakes: Over-engineering: Building a complex MVC masterpiece for a product that no one wants to buy. Under-engineering: Building a popular MVP that breaks instantly because it has no structural integrity (no MVC). By balancing the two, you can achieve a lean development cycle. You focus your MVC efforts only on the components necessary for the MVP. This "lean" approach is what the most successful tech companies in Silicon Valley and across the US use to dominate their respective niches. Beyond the Standard Debate: The Future of Platform DevelopmentAs we move further into 2024, the mvp vs mvc conversation is evolving. New frameworks and methodologies are emerging, but the core principles remain the same. The rise of no-code tools has allowed many to launch an MVP without ever knowing what MVC is. However, for those aiming for a professional, high-performance platform, the underlying structure will always matter. If you are looking to build a brand that lasts, you cannot ignore the technical side. Even if you aren't the one writing the code, being able to speak the language of mvp vs mvc allows you to communicate effectively with developers, set realistic timelines, and understand the technical debt you might be accruing. Staying Informed on Digital Trends and Platform EvolutionThe world of online business and platform architecture is constantly shifting. Staying ahead of the curve means understanding not just the marketing side of things, but the structural foundations that make modern websites possible. The debate of mvp vs mvc is just the tip of the iceberg when it comes to building a successful, sustainable digital presence. As you move forward with your project, keep your focus on delivering value to your users through a well-planned MVP while maintaining a clean, professional standard through MVC principles. This dual-focus strategy is the most reliable path to success in today’s crowded digital marketplace. ConclusionNavigating the complexities of mvp vs mvc is a rite of passage for modern digital entrepreneurs. By recognizing that an MVP is your strategic path to market validation and MVC is your technical path to a stable, scalable application, you position yourself far ahead of the competition. Don't let the technical jargon intimidate you. Instead, use these concepts as a roadmap. Focus on building a product that solves a problem for your users (MVP) and ensure it is built on a foundation that can grow with your ambition (MVC). With this balanced approach, you are well on your way to creating a platform that is not only functional but also highly profitable and resilient in the face of ever-changing market trends. Citations https://en.wikipedia.org/wiki/Model%E2%80%93view%E2%80%93controller
